Recognizing Post-Mold Remediation Refine
After completing the mold remediation procedure, it is essential to recognize the post-mold removal techniques that are necessary to make sure a efficient and detailed cleaning. When the mold has actually been removed, the following action includes cleansing and sanitizing the influenced locations to protect against any type of regrowth of mold.
Additionally, carrying out a final inspection post-remediation is essential to make sure that all mold and mildew has actually been effectively removed. This examination must entail an extensive visual check in addition to potentially air sampling to validate the absence of mold and mildew spores airborne. Extra remediation might be needed if the assessment discloses any lingering mold and mildew. Informing passengers on preventive steps such as managing dampness levels and promptly addressing any water leaks can help maintain a mold-free environment.

Importance of Correct Ventilation
Appropriate ventilation plays a critical duty in stopping dampness buildup, a crucial consider mold development within indoor atmospheres. Efficient air flow systems help remove excess moisture from the air, decreasing the chances of mold and mildew spores locating the moisture they require to spread and sprout. Without appropriate air flow, indoor spaces can come to be a breeding place for mold and mildew, bring about prospective health threats and structural damages.
By ensuring correct air blood circulation, ventilation systems can additionally aid in drying out moist locations quicker after water damage or flooding events, even more discouraging mold and mildew growth.
